Understanding Digital Forensics

Digital forensics refers to the process of collecting, preserving, analyzing, and presenting electronic data in a manner that is legally acceptable. The disciplines involved range from recovering lost data, investigating cyber incidents, to ensuring compliance with data protection regulations. With the rise of cybercrime, businesses increasingly rely on digital forensics tools to address challenges associated with data breaches and security incidents.

The Fundamentals of Digital Forensics Tools

Digital forensics tools can be categorized into several types, each serving a specific purpose. Understanding these categories is crucial for businesses to select the appropriate tools for their needs.

1. Disk and Data Capture Tools

These tools are essential for capturing data from storage devices. They essentially create a duplicate of the original data that can be analyzed without altering the original content. Popular tools in this category include:

  • FTK Imager: A powerful tool that allows forensic investigators to create disk images.
  • EnCase: This works well for preserving and investigating data from hard drives.

2. File Analysis Tools

These tools dissect files to uncover hidden information, track changes, and analyze file structures. They are critical for understanding the context and implications of digital evidence. Some notable tools are:

  • Autopsy: An open-source tool that provides a graphical interface to analyze hard drives.
  • FileAnalyzer: It specializes in examining files and performing hash analysis to check for integrity.

3. Network Forensics Tools

In the digital age, monitoring network traffic is crucial for understanding attacks and data breaches. These tools help capture and analyze network packets. They include:

  • Wireshark: A widely-used network protocol analyzer that helps in identifying traffic anomalies.
  • NetWitness: Great for real-time network security monitoring.

4. Mobile Forensics Tools

With the prevalence of smartphones in business operations, mobile forensics tools have become increasingly important. They facilitate the extraction and analysis of data from mobile devices. Key players in this space are:

  • Cellebrite: Known for its ability to extract data from a wide array of mobile devices.
  • Oxygen Forensic Detective: Offers advanced mobile device investigations.

5. Incident Response Tools

In the event of a breach, organizations need tools that can help manage incident response efficiently. These include:

  • Cynet: An end-to-end security platform that streamlines incident response.
  • IBM QRadar: A comprehensive security information and event management (SIEM) tool.

Choosing the Right Digital Forensics Tools for Your Business

Selecting the right tools requires careful consideration of business needs, the type of data handled, and the scale of operations. Businesses must evaluate their existing IT structure to identify which digital forensics tools will integrate seamlessly. Here are steps to guide the selection process:

1. Assess Your Specific Needs

Evaluate whether your primary need is data recovery, threat detection, or compliance adherence. This will help streamline your options when selecting digital forensics tools.

2. Consider Budget Constraints

Investing in digital forensics tools can vary significantly in cost. Establishing a budget will help narrow down your choices without compromising on essential capabilities.

3. Evaluate Usability and Training

Choose tools that are user-friendly and come with sufficient training resources. A tool that is complex and requires extensive training may delay response times when an incident occurs.

4. Look for Community and Vendor Support

Opt for tools that have a strong community following or established vendor support. In times of need, having access to resources or support personnel can be invaluable.
